为什么服务器不能ping通用

fiy 其他 29

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    服务器无法被ping通的原因可以有多种可能性。以下是几个常见的原因:

    1. 防火墙配置:服务器可能配置了防火墙,阻止了ping请求的响应。防火墙用于保护服务器免受恶意网络流量的攻击。在防火墙配置中,管理员可以设置规则来允许或禁止特定类型的网络流量。如果管理员禁止了ping请求的流量,则服务器将无法响应ping命令。

    2. ICMP协议过滤:Ping命令是通过Internet控制消息协议(ICMP)发送的。在某些情况下,网络设备或服务器可能会过滤或阻止ICMP流量。这意味着服务器将无法收到ping命令并作出响应。

    3. 网络连接问题:服务器可能没有正确的网络连接,导致无法ping通。这可能是由于物理连接的问题,例如断线或故障的网线,或者由于网络配置的问题,例如错误的IP地址或网关配置。

    4. 服务器配置:服务器可能没有启用ICMP服务或启用了ping请求的限制。在某些情况下,服务器管理员可能会选择禁用ping请求作为一种安全措施,以防止攻击者利用ping命令进行探测或攻击。

    要解决服务器不能ping通的问题,可以尝试以下步骤:

    1. 检查防火墙配置:确保服务器的防火墙配置允许ping请求的流量通过。可以通过检查防火墙规则或联系管理员进行确认。

    2. 检查网络连接:确认服务器的网络连接正常工作,包括检查物理连接和网络配置。

    3. 检查ICMP过滤:确认服务器或网络设备没有过滤或阻止ICMP流量。可以尝试使用其他工具或服务进行连通性测试,以确定是否只是ping命令受阻。

    4. 检查服务器配置:确认服务器启用了ICMP服务,并且没有对ping请求进行限制。可以查阅服务器的文档或联系管理员进行确认。

    如果问题仍然存在,可能需要进一步调查或与网络管理员或服务器供应商联系以获取支持和解决方案。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器无法被ping通常有以下几种可能性:

    1. 防火墙设置:服务器上的防火墙可能配置了阻止ping请求的规则。防火墙是一种网络安全设备,可以过滤和监视进出服务器的网络流量。管理员可以配置防火墙规则以阻止ping请求,以保护服务器免受潜在的网络攻击。

    2. ICMP协议设置:Ping是一种基于ICMP协议(Internet控制消息协议)的工具,用于测试主机之间的可达性。服务器上的ICMP协议可能被禁用或配置为不响应ping请求。这可能是出于安全原因或性能优化的考虑,以减少服务器上的网络流量和资源消耗。

    3. 网络连接问题:如果服务器所在的网络环境存在故障或受限制,可能导致ping请求无法到达服务器或服务器回复的ping请求无法返回。这可能是由于网络设备故障、路由配置问题、网络阻塞或限制等引起的。

    4. 主机配置问题:服务器上的网络配置可能存在问题,导致无法ping通。例如,服务器可能没有正确的IP地址或子网掩码配置。另外,网络接口可能处于禁用状态或存在其他配置错误,阻止ping请求的正常传输。

    5. 安全策略设置:服务器的安全策略可能会限制来自外部网络的ping请求。这可能是作为一种安全措施,以避免被恶意攻击者利用ping扫描服务器的开放端口或导致服务器过载。

    无论是哪种情况,解决服务器无法被ping通的问题可以通过管理员对服务器和网络设备的适当配置来完成。这包括检查防火墙规则、启用或配置ICMP协议、排除网络连接问题、检查主机配置、调整安全策略等。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    服务器不能ping通的原因可能有以下几个方面:

    1. 防火墙设置:服务器配置了防火墙规则,禁止了对ping请求的响应。防火墙是一种网络安全设施,用于保护服务器免受未经授权的访问和攻击。管理员可以根据需要配置防火墙规则,包括允许或禁止特定类型的网络流量。如果防火墙规则禁止了ping请求的响应,就无法ping通服务器。

    2. ICMP协议被禁用:Ping是使用ICMP协议进行网络通信的工具,如果服务器禁用了ICMP协议,那么就无法使用ping命令进行通信。ICMP协议用于传输一些网络控制信息和错误信息,如果服务器禁用了ICMP协议,可以更好地保护服务器免受一些网络攻击,但也会导致无法进行ping通。

    3. 路由配置问题:服务器所在的网络环境中可能存在路由配置问题,导致ping请求无法正常到达目标服务器。路由是用于指导网络数据包传输的路径选择,如果路由配置出现问题,就有可能导致ping请求无法到达服务器。

    4. 服务器故障:服务器本身的硬件或软件故障也可能导致无法ping通。例如,网络适配器故障、IP地址设置错误、网络堵塞等问题都有可能导致服务器无法ping通。

    如何解决服务器不能ping通的问题?

    1. 检查防火墙设置:管理员可以检查服务器的防火墙设置,确保允许对ping请求的响应。可以针对特定的IP地址或子网进行配置,也可以开启ICMP协议。

    2. 检查ICMP协议的状态:管理员可以检查服务器是否禁用了ICMP协议。如果禁用了,可以考虑开启ICMP协议,但需要注意安全性。

    3. 检查路由配置问题:管理员可以检查服务器所在的网络环境中的路由配置情况,确保ping请求能够正常到达服务器。可以使用路由表工具进行排查和调试。

    4. 检查服务器硬件和软件状态:如果以上方法都没有解决问题,可以考虑检查服务器本身的硬件和软件状态。例如,检查网络适配器是否正常工作、IP地址配置是否正确、网络是否堵塞等。

    总结:

    服务器不能ping通可能是因为防火墙设置、禁用了ICMP协议、路由配置问题或者服务器本身的故障等原因。解决问题的方法包括检查防火墙设置、开启ICMP协议、排查路由配置问题和检查服务器硬件和软件状态。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部